About the technology
What it is
A vector database stores embeddings and makes similarity search fast and reliable. It is used for semantic search, recommendation, image or document lookup, and retrieval for LLM apps. Teams often compare options such as vector DBs, vector stores, and add-ons like pgvector.
Typical use cases
- Semantic search over documents, tickets, or product data
- Retrieval for chatbots and RAG workflows
- Recommendation and matching based on content similarity
- Multimodal search for text, images, audio, or code
- Fast filtering with metadata alongside vector search
Ecosystem and tooling
Strong specialists know the data model, indexing methods, and query filters behind systems such as Pinecone, Weaviate, Milvus, Qdrant, and pgvector. They also work with embedding models, chunking, reranking, and pipelines that keep vectors fresh, deduplicated, and searchable. They care about latency, recall, and operational fit, not just syntax.

What good professionals deliver
Good experts can explain why a query misses relevant items, how to tune index settings, and when to use metadata filters, hybrid search, or a reranker. They write clear ingestion flows, monitor freshness, and test retrieval quality with real examples. They also align the solution with cost, scale, and operational constraints.
Signs you need a specialist
If your team sees vague answers, slow searches, duplicate matches, or poor results after adding embeddings, the design likely needs review. A strong freelancer can clean up the data flow, set up evaluation, and choose the right storage approach for your workload. For larger systems, they also help decide whether a dedicated vector database or pgvector is the better fit.

A vector database is used to find items that are similar in meaning, not just identical in text. Companies use it for semantic search, recommendation, image lookup, document retrieval, and RAG pipelines that feed LLM applications. It is a good fit when keyword search alone cannot capture intent.
A vector DB is built around similarity search, indexing, and filtering at scale. PostgreSQL with pgvector can work well when the workload is smaller or when the team wants to keep vectors inside an existing database. The right choice depends on query load, freshness needs, and how much operational simplicity matters.
A vector store is often used as a general term, while a vector database usually implies a dedicated system with indexing, filtering, and operational features. In practice, searchers may use both terms for the same need. When you compare tools, focus on retrieval quality, metadata support, and update behavior.

A common mistake is assuming better embeddings alone will fix poor results. Another is ignoring chunk size, metadata, and evaluation, which can make a vector database feel inaccurate or hard to trust. Good specialists test with real queries and adjust the full retrieval flow, not only the index.
